§ 63N-6-412 — Exemption from certain statutes.
Utah·Title 63N Economic Opportunity Act·Ch. 63N-6 Utah Venture Capital Enhancement Act·Part 63N-6-4 Utah Fund of Funds
(1)Except as otherwise provided in this part, the corporation is exempt from statutes governing state agencies, as provided in Section 63E-2-109.
(2)The corporation is exempt from:
(2)(a) Title 52, Chapter 4, Open and Public Meetings Act; and
(2)(b) Title 63G, Chapter 2, Government Records Access and Management Act.
(3)The board is exempt from the requirement to report fund performance of venture firms and private equity firms set forth in Title 63G, Chapter 2, Government Records Access and Management Act.
